Why Live in Bill Arp

Bill Arp, an unincorporated community in Douglasville, Georgia, is situated just south of Interstate 20. Named after Civil War columnist Bill Arp, the area is known for its rural charm and proximity to both Douglasville and downtown Atlanta, which is 30 miles away. The community features multiple green spaces, including the 200-acre Clinton Nature Preserve, home to the county's first ADA-accessible playground and historic Carnes Cabin. Bill Arp Park offers youth sports leagues and a playground. The neighborhood consists of various subdivisions with brick-front ranch and split-level homes, as well as new construction millennium mansions. Property lots are spacious and tree-lined, providing a country lifestyle with modern amenities. The Douglas County School System serves the area, with Alexander High School being highly rated and offering specialized programs. Safety in Bill Arp is comparable to the national average. Residents have access to the Connect Douglas bus service and Wellstar Douglas Medical Center, located less than 10 miles away. Local attractions include the annual Spring Fling at Clinton Nature Preserve, Twin Ponds Winery, and popular dining spots like Gumbeaux’s in downtown Douglasville. For everyday needs, there are several chain grocery stores and big box retailers near Interstate 20.
